Spirit Unforgettable is the powerful and inspiring story of the iconic Canadian Celtic rock band Spirit of the West, and their charismatic frontman John Mann who, in 2014 at the age of 51, was diagnosed with early onset Alzheimer’s disease. Join us for a screening of the film followed by discussion.
Winner of the Audience Choice award for Canadian documentary at Vancouver International Film Festival, and top 3 audience choice favourite at TIFF!
